Dr. Lok Yung is a leading researcher in neurorehabilitation, with a primary focus on spinal cord injury (SCI) recovery. Her work bridges the critical gap between cortical and subcortical motor control, pioneering interventions that harness spared neural circuits to restore function. In her most cited work, "Multimodal cortical and subcortical exercise compared with treadmill training for spinal cord injury" (2018, 15 citations), Dr. Yung demonstrated that targeted exercises designed to simultaneously engage both cortical and subcortical pathways significantly outperform conventional treadmill training in improving motor outcomes after SCI. This contribution is notable for its mechanistic insight—recognizing that spared subcortical fibers, often overlooked, can be strategically activated to bypass injury sites. Her research has profound implications for designing more effective, personalized rehabilitation protocols.
